A Bewitching Night of Music to benefit The Tucson Jazz Festival
Step through the historic gates of Old Tucson and be transported into a realm where music meets a hauntingly good time.
Three enchanting witches - Athena Blue, Liz Cracchiolo, and Miss Brittany Battle - will conjure up a performance filled with jazzy rhythms, haunting harmonies, and a touch of the supernatural. From smoky torch songs to toe-tapping swing, this spellbinding show will leave you swaying under the moonlight.
Our live jazz band: Moloko
Rylande Dodge (band leader, drums)
Wolfgang Wang (accordion, keys)
Ricardo Garcia (guitar)
Colin McIlrath (bass)
Victor Gutierrez (tenor sax)
Athena Blue (trumpet)
Enjoy Old Tucson’s Nightfall after the show… if you dare!
The magic doesn’t end when the music stops. Your ticket also includes full access to Old Tucson’s Nightfall, Arizona’s most thrilling Halloween experience. Wander through eerie streets, encounter creatures of the night, and soak up the spine-chilling fun that only Nightfall can deliver.
This is one haunting night of enchantment and entertainment— a chance to experience Old Tucson in its most magical form.
